Web3 mrt. 2024 · This can lead to a valve seat being destroyed by the tremendous forces of … WebSome seats, having run on leaded fuel previously, may continue to function for short periods of use using unleaded fuel. If you wish to run on unleaded petrol for sustained periods of time, then the best option is to have an ‘unleaded conversion’ on your cylinder head. WebBy far the biggest problem arising from using unleaded fuel on older engines is a condition known as valve seat recession (VSR). Without the protective lead coating (previously provided by leaded fuel) on the exhaust valve seats, the intense heat (650°C) and hammering effect of the valves opening and closing, causes iron deposits from the ...
